Sample Statement of Purpose (SOP) for MS in Computer Science at Stanford University

Sample Statement of Purpose (SOP) for MS in Computer Science at Stanford University


Introduction: Bridging Technology and Innovation for Social Impact

In today’s world, where technological advancements shape the very fabric of society, my passion lies in harnessing the power of computer science to address real-world challenges. With a deep-rooted interest in software development, artificial intelligence, and computational problem-solving, I am determined to advance my knowledge by pursuing a Master of Science in Computer Science at Stanford University. Stanford’s commitment to innovation, interdisciplinary research, and leadership in cutting-edge technologies makes it the ideal environment for me to thrive and contribute meaningfully.

Academic Background: A Solid Foundation in Computer Science

I graduated with a Bachelor of Technology in Computer Science from [Your University Name], where I developed a robust understanding of algorithms, data structures, machine learning, and software engineering. My academic journey was defined by a relentless curiosity to understand how computational models could be applied to solve complex problems.

One of the defining moments of my undergraduate experience was my final year project, where I led a team to design a machine learning model for detecting early signs of cardiovascular diseases using patient data. By employing various classification algorithms and optimizing our predictive models, we were able to achieve over 85% accuracy in detection. This project not only enhanced my technical skills but also fostered my desire to pursue further research in AI-driven healthcare solutions.

I excelled in courses such as Artificial Intelligence, Advanced Algorithms, and Systems Programming, securing high grades that reflect my dedication to the field. Alongside my coursework, I participated in competitive programming contests and hackathons, sharpening my problem-solving abilities and teamwork skills. This experience allowed me to engage with challenging real-world problems and inspired me to further explore how I could contribute to society through technology.

Professional Experience: Applying Knowledge in the Real World

Upon graduation, I joined [Company Name] as a Software Engineer, where I have worked for the past two years on projects that involve scalable system architecture, cloud computing, and the development of large-scale web applications. This role provided me with an opportunity to apply theoretical knowledge to practical applications, particularly in designing and deploying high-performance, distributed systems.

One of my most significant achievements was leading a project that involved optimizing the backend of our company’s core product, reducing query times by 40% and improving user experience. I implemented caching mechanisms, optimized database queries, and introduced parallel processing to handle a higher volume of requests. This experience deepened my understanding of system design principles and reinforced my belief in the importance of building scalable, efficient software solutions.

In addition to my professional responsibilities, I took on the role of mentoring junior engineers, helping them improve their coding practices, debugging skills, and system architecture design. This mentorship experience underscored my passion for teaching and inspired me to one day contribute to academia as a researcher or professor.

Why Stanford University: A Hub for Innovation and Collaboration

Stanford University stands at the forefront of computer science education and research, offering a unique ecosystem where academic rigor, industry partnerships, and interdisciplinary collaboration converge. I am particularly drawn to Stanford’s expertise in artificial intelligence and human-computer interaction, fields that align with my research interests and career aspirations.

Stanford’s proximity to Silicon Valley is another significant factor that excites me. The opportunity to collaborate with tech companies and startups, while gaining access to some of the brightest minds in technology, presents an unparalleled advantage. I am particularly excited by the prospect of working with faculty members such as [Professor Name], whose research in AI-driven healthcare solutions resonates deeply with my own interests. Stanford’s commitment to leveraging technology for social good aligns perfectly with my goal of using computer science to solve global challenges in healthcare and education.

Additionally, Stanford’s interdisciplinary approach to education is something that deeply appeals to me. The ability to take courses across departments, such as in the Stanford School of Medicine or the Stanford Institute for Human-Centered AI, would enable me to gain a broader perspective on how computer science can be applied across different domains.

Research Interests: AI for Healthcare and Scalable Systems

My primary research interest lies at the intersection of artificial intelligence and healthcare. Specifically, I aim to explore how machine learning algorithms can be utilized to predict, diagnose, and treat diseases more effectively. I am particularly interested in leveraging AI to create more accessible healthcare solutions for underserved populations, ensuring that technological advancements benefit society at large.

In addition to healthcare, I am fascinated by the challenge of building scalable systems that can support AI-driven applications. I believe that as AI technologies become more sophisticated, there will be an increasing need for systems that can handle vast amounts of data efficiently. At Stanford, I hope to contribute to research projects that explore novel ways to optimize computational infrastructure for AI workloads.

Addressing Academic Shortcomings: Learning from Challenges

While my academic record reflects a strong performance in core computer science subjects, I recognize that certain areas of my transcript may not fully represent my abilities. During my second year of undergraduate studies, I faced personal challenges that temporarily affected my performance. However, I quickly regained my footing and consistently improved my grades in subsequent semesters, particularly in courses directly related to my field of interest.

These experiences taught me resilience, adaptability, and the importance of maintaining a growth mindset—qualities that I believe are essential for success in graduate studies. I am confident that my professional experience, coupled with my passion for computer science, will enable me to excel at Stanford and contribute to the academic community.

Future Goals: Driving Innovation in AI and Healthcare

Upon completing my MS in Computer Science at Stanford, I plan to pursue a career in research and development, focusing on AI-driven innovations in healthcare. My long-term goal is to lead projects that develop intelligent systems capable of transforming healthcare delivery, making it more efficient, personalized, and accessible to all.

I also aspire to take on a leadership role within the tech industry, where I can contribute to building ethical, human-centered AI systems that address global challenges. Eventually, I hope to return to academia as a professor, where I can share my knowledge and inspire the next generation of computer scientists to use technology for social good.


Writing an Effective SOP for MS in Computer Science at Stanford University

Crafting a powerful SOP for a top-tier program like Stanford requires a combination of personal storytelling, professional achievements, and academic excellence. Here’s how you can structure your SOP for Stanford’s MS in Computer Science:

1. Start with a Personal Introduction

Begin with a story that explains why you are passionate about computer science. Whether it’s a moment of discovery in your academic life or a project that made a lasting impact, this will grab the reader’s attention and give your SOP a personal touch.

2. Detail Your Academic Background

Provide a concise summary of your academic journey, highlighting your strong points. Focus on courses, projects, or academic challenges that align with Stanford’s program, and explain how these experiences have prepared you for graduate studies.

3. Professional Experience and Achievements

For those with work experience, this is a key section. Describe how your professional roles have contributed to your technical skills, problem-solving abilities, and leadership qualities. Be sure to provide examples of impactful projects you’ve worked on, especially those related to your intended field of study.

4. Why Stanford?

Demonstrate that you have thoroughly researched the program and explain why Stanford is the perfect fit for your goals. Mention specific professors, research labs, or facilities that align with your interests. Make it clear that you are genuinely excited about the unique opportunities Stanford offers.

5. Research Interests

Describe the areas of research you are passionate about and how you plan to contribute to them. Be specific about the research areas Stanford is known for, such as AI, machine learning, or human-computer interaction. Mention how you can contribute to ongoing projects or initiatives at the university.

6. Addressing Shortcomings

If there are any gaps or weaknesses in your academic record, address them honestly. Focus on how you’ve grown from these experiences and how they have prepared you to succeed in graduate studies.

7. End with Future Goals

Conclude by discussing your long-term career goals and how Stanford’s MS program will help you achieve them. Make sure your goals are ambitious yet realistic and show that you have a clear vision of where you want to go after graduation.

By following these guidelines, you can craft a compelling and effective SOP that reflects your passion, experience, and readiness for Stanford’s MS in Computer Science program.

+ posts

With a decade of expertise in the field, WriteMySop.org is dedicated to providing top-notch SOP writing services and LOR writing services. Our team understands the critical role these documents play in the admissions process and works diligently to help students present their best selves. We pride ourselves on crafting personalized, impactful narratives that highlight each applicant's unique experiences and ambitions. Committed to excellence, WriteMySop.org stays abreast of the latest trends in education to ensure our clients stand out in a competitive landscape. Outside of writing, we are passionate about supporting students in their academic journeys and helping them achieve their dreams.